Abstract

The utility model relates to a current checking device, in particular to a current circle checking device for oil field wireless remote sensing pumping unit. The device comprises an intelligence current collector having wireless transmit-receive function, and a hand-hold circulation detection apparatus having wireless transmit-receive function and adapted for displaying and storing current and ''well'' type information, wherein the intelligence current collector and the hand-hold circulation detection apparatus are arranged in a distribution box of the pumping unit. The utility model is electrically supplied by inner battery and other power supplies, and tests the current by recognizing ''well'' type information and collecting time information data in a wireless communication manner. The device is used to realize current fetch in a wireless way and is safe and easy in testing. The utility model greatly relieves labor intensity, and effectively enhances well cruising quality, to assist watchman achieve actual, useful and correct current detecting value in specified time and definite location, which is helpful for ensuring the accuracy of fundamental analysis data. Therefore, the utility model is helpful to establish pertinent and reasonable adjust and control measures in oil field production process, and is helpful to provide a basis of energy-saving measure and production increasing measure to promote oil field production.

Background technology
At present, the pick-up unit that the electric current of oil pumper is detected in the oil field typically uses portable pincers type mechanical pointer or digital ammeter.In the course of work of oil pumper, its balance direct relation its usefulness.Theoretically, the good oil pumper of balance only need consume few electric energy, not even consumed power.But in actual use, along with the carrying out that produces, down-hole load can constantly change, thereby constantly breaks the original balance of oil pumper, and most of oil pumpers all are operated in non-equilibrium state, have caused waste of electric energy.The daily employing pincers of the judgement of balance of well pumping unit state type reometer test motor of oil extractor electric current is judged balance by rule of thumb roughly.
The working current that all needs repeatedly regularly to detect every oil pumper in the oil field every day.The rated operational voltage of oil pumper is generally 380 volts of interchanges or exchanges 1140 volts, vises the electric current that three-phase conducting wire detects oil pumper respectively with portable pincers type reometer during current detecting.All need every day repeatedly regularly to use portable pincers type reometer to detect electric current, the one, labour intensity is big, the 2nd, when detecting electric current because the higher personal safety hidden danger that exists of operating voltage.The 3rd, can't know the temporal information of image data and the position of oil pumper.
Because have only according in official hour, determine position and the data current detection value of oil pumper accurately, could provide reliable basis for the energy-saving and production-increase measure, for the production run in oil field is made regulation measure targetedly.Help in time finding situations such as strata condition variation, rod broken, oil well paraffinication and the production loss of in time taking measures to reduce.
The utility model content
The purpose of this utility model just provides battery or the power supply of corresponding power supply in a kind of the use, can discern the wireless telemetering oil pumper electric current data-logger that well head is numbered, image data has temporal information and can use for a long time.To overcome the deficiency that existing pick-up unit exists, satisfy the on-the-spot test safety that improves in oil field, alleviate labor strength, effectively improve and patrol the well quality, guarantee the use needs of fundamental analysis data accuracy.
The utility model is achieved in that wireless telemetering oil pumper electric current data-logger includes the intelligent current acquisition device of installing with radio transmission-receiving function and has the demonstration of radio transmission-receiving function and the hand-held instrument of patrolling and examining of storaging current and well head number information in the oil pumper panel box.
Design philosophy of the present utility model is exactly that the pincers type reometer that will be made up of current sensor and Displaying Meter is separated, the intelligent current acquisition device of being made up of current sensor, signal condition and radio transmission-receiving function circuit etc. only is installed in the oil pumper panel box, digital display portion then correspondingly is made for a public hand-held instrument of patrolling and examining, and goes to detect the current data on every oil pumper accordingly.The utility model is on the basis of common current sensor for this reason, increase by one and comprise the signal processing system circuit that signal condition, signal processor, wireless communication interface etc. are formed, but data such as zero point of current sensor, calibration coefficient K value identiflication number are deposited in wherein, constitute an intelligent current acquisition device.Intelligence current acquisition device is by built-in small-sized high-energy battery or the power supply of corresponding power supply, and when not needing to detect the oil pumper electric current, intelligent current acquisition device is in power down mode (off-mode or standby dormant state) automatically.
When carrying out the oil pumper current detecting, the public hand-held instrument of patrolling and examining is aimed at the intelligent current acquisition device on the check point, patrol and examine identiflication number, range and the current data that instrument can start and read this specific intelligence current acquisition device by wireless mode but hand, through hand-held logging list processing (LISP), current data is presented at hand-held patrolling and examining on the display screen of instrument, simultaneously with current data, acquisition time (patrol and examine instrument and provide) by hand-held but identiflication numbers etc. are stored in hand-held patrolling and examining in the instrument.
The utility model replaces portable pincers type reometer with the intelligent current acquisition device with radio transmission-receiving function simple in structure.The utility model does not have at the scene can carry out discerning touring detection of wireless telemetering oil pumper electric current that oil pumper numbering, image data have temporal information under the condition of power supply.Use of the present utility model; make and need not to vise the three-phase current that three-phase conducting wire detects oil pumper when detecting electric current with portable pincers type reometer; can realize the contactless wireless electric current that reads; test safety is convenient; alleviate labor strength greatly; effectively improve and patrol the well quality; can impel the personnel of patrolling and examining at official hour; reality is obtained in the oil pumper position of determining; useful; data exact current detection value; help guaranteeing the accuracy of fundamental analysis data; thereby could make targetedly reasonably regulation measure for the production run in oil field; for the energy-saving and production-increase measure provides reliable basis, promote the production in oil field.

Embodiment
As shown in Figure 1, this oil pumper electric current data-logger includes the intelligent current acquisition device of installing with radio transmission-receiving function 1 and has the demonstration of radio transmission-receiving function and the hand-held instrument 2 of patrolling and examining of storaging current and well head number information in the oil pumper panel box.
A kind of specific implementation of intelligence current acquisition device 1 is that circuit board 4 is installed in housing 3 as shown in Figure 2, and current sensor interface 5 spins with housing 3, and current sensor interface 5 is electrically connected with circuit board 4, and fixed pedestal 6 spins with housing 3.
Signal processing system circuit on the circuit board 4 in the intelligence current acquisition device 1 can have multiple implementation, and Fig. 3, Fig. 4 are the electric theory diagrams of two kinds of circuit.
Among Fig. 3, the signal processing system circuit is made up of interconnective signal conditioning circuit, signal processor, wireless communication interface circuit and power supply, filter circuit of pressure-stabilizing and automatic boot circuit, automatic shutdown circuitry.Signal conditioning circuit wherein can be digital signal filter shaping level-conversion circuit and simulating signal conversion filter amplification circuit; Also can be simulating signal demodulation filter amplification circuit and simulating signal conversion filter amplification circuit.Signal processor includes A/D converter, CPU and storer.Signal processor both can use the chip of standalone feature to form, and also can use SOC (system on a chip) (including A/D, CPU, storer, communication interface).But memory function circuit wherein is data such as zero point of being used to store this current acquisition device, calibration coefficient K value identiflication number, and storer can use a line system (as DS2432), two-wire system (as 24C02) or three-wire system (as 93C46) non-power-failure volatile storage.Automatic boot circuit, automatic shutdown circuitry are used for opening power supply automatically and close power supply automatically after test finishing in when beginning test, to prolong battery serviceable life.Wireless communication interface circuit can be used infrared radio interface or other wave point.
Among Fig. 4, the signal processing system circuit is made up of interconnective signal conditioning circuit, signal processor, wireless communication interface circuit and power supply, filter circuit of pressure-stabilizing and automatic power save standby (power supply control) circuit.Signal conditioning circuit wherein can be digital signal filter shaping level-conversion circuit and simulating signal conversion filter amplification circuit; Also can be simulating signal demodulation filter amplification circuit and simulating signal conversion filter amplification circuit.Signal processor includes A/D converter, CPU and storer.Signal processor both can use the chip of standalone feature to form, and also can use SOC (system on a chip) (including A/D, CPU, storer, communication interface).But memory function circuit wherein is data such as zero point of being used to store this current acquisition device, calibration coefficient K value identiflication number, and storer can use a line system (as DS2432), two-wire system (as 24C02) or three-wire system (as 93C46) non-power-failure volatile storage.Automatic power save standby (power supply control) circuit is used at the test back closed portion power supply automatically that finishes, and other circuit enters standby dormancy dress attitude, to prolong battery serviceable life.Wireless communication interface circuit can be used infrared radio interface or other wave point.
Fig. 5 is Auto Power On, the shutdown and a kind of concrete circuit implementation of infrared signal receiving circuit automatically in the signal processing system circuit shown in Figure 3.Wherein N4 is an infrared integrated reception HS0038, and N4 and resistance R 2, R5, R6, R7 and triode V2 and photoelectrical coupler N3 form infrared automatic boot circuit; Photoelectrical coupler N1 and resistance R 1 are formed infrared automatic shutdown circuitry, and control signal is the off signal from CPU.N2 is the linear stabilized power supply TPS76030 of gate-controlled switch.Diode V3 and resistance R 3 and triode V1 form the infrared data receiving circuit.
As shown in Figure 1, the hand-held instrument 2 of patrolling and examining in this oil pumper electric current data-logger is that display 2b, keyboard 2c are housed on the panel of casing 2a, and the signal processing system of band CPU is housed in the casing, and display and keyboard are electrically connected with signal processing system.Hand-held signal processing system of patrolling and examining the band CPU in the instrument 2 is made up of interconnective signal conditioning circuit, signal processor, wireless communication interface circuit and power source charges, filter circuit of pressure-stabilizing etc. as shown in Figure 6.Signal conditioning circuit wherein can be digital signal filter shaping level-conversion circuit and simulating signal conversion filter amplification circuit; Also can be simulating signal demodulation filter amplification circuit and simulating signal conversion filter amplification circuit.Signal processor includes A/D converter, CPU and storer.Signal processor both can use the chip of standalone feature to form, and also can use SOC (system on a chip) (including A/D, CPU, storer, communication interface).Storer can use the non-power-failure volatile storage.Wireless communication interface circuit can be used infrared radio interface or other wave point.
Carrying out the oil pumper electric current when patrolling and examining, when the personnel of patrolling and examining arrive certain a bite well, the intelligent current acquisition device of handing in patrolling and examining instrument 2 and being installed on this oil pumper panel box 1 is aimed at, open hand-held " opening " key of patrolling and examining on the instrument 2, press "start" button, " startup " signal wireless is sent to intelligent current acquisition device 1, after receiving orders, intelligence current acquisition device 1 is sent to the hand-held instrument 2 of patrolling and examining with the electric current of this oil pumper and additional information are wireless, through signal processor processes, the current value of obtaining send display to show, and simultaneously with current data, acquisition time, information stores such as well head numbering are patrolled and examined in the instrument hand-held.When the electric current of this oil pumper transfinites, sound and light alarm, prompting the personnel of patrolling and examining note, in time to take corresponding measure, ensures safety in production.
